Elevated galectin-3 levels detected in women with hyperglycemia during early and mid-pregnancy antagonizes high glucose - induced trophoblast cells apoptosis via galectin-3/foxc1 pathway.

ABSTRACT
OBJECTIVE:
This study was to evaluate plasma galectin-3 levels from early pregnancy to delivery and explore the effects of galectin-3 on the function of trophoblast cells under high glucose exposure.METHODS:
The plasma galectin-3 levels were quantified by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) in the China National Birth Cohort (CNBC) at Peking University First Hospital, and the underlying signaling pathway was identified by protein-protein interaction (PPI) analysis, gene set enrichment analysis (GSEA), quantitative PCR (qPCR), western blotting, small interfering RNA (siRNA) transfections, and flow cytometry.RESULTS:
Significantly higher galectin-3 levels were found in patients with gestational diabetes mellitus (GDM group; n = 77) during the first and second trimesters than that in healthy pregnant women (HP group; n = 113) (P < 0.05). No significant differences in plasma galectin-3 levels were detected between GDM and HP groups in maternal third-trimester blood and cord blood. PPI analysis suggested potential interactions between galectin-3 and foxc1. The findings of GSEA showed that galectin-3 was involved in the cytochrome P450-related and complement-related pathways, and foxc1 was associated with type I diabetes mellitus. Additionally, high glucose (25 mM) significantly increased the expression levels of galectin-3 and foxc1 and induced apoptosis in HTR-8/SVneo cells. Further in vitro experiments showed that galectin-3/foxc1 pathway could protect HTR-8/SVneo cells against high glucose - induced apoptosis.CONCLUSION:
Future studies were required to validate whether plasma galectin-3 might become a potential biomarker for hyperglycemia during pregnancy. Elevated galectin-3 levels might be a vital protective mechanism among those exposed to hyperglycemia during pregnancy.Palavras-chave
